Universities in England face financial crises, with 43% expected to run deficits due to falling international student numbers.
Universities in England are facing financial difficulties, with 43% expected to run at a deficit this year, according to the Office for Students (OfS).
Skills Minister Baroness Jacqui Smith has urged universities to be more transparent with public funds and focus on their core mission.
The decline is mainly due to a fall in international student recruitment, with numbers expected to be more than 20% lower than forecast.
The OfS warns that financial performance will likely worsen without reforms and has prepared to protect students in case of possible closures.
